The brownish-yellow haze that results from the combination of hydrocarbons and nitrogen oxides is known as photochemical smog.

Cost-Volume-Profit Analysis

A financial approach that analyzes the impact of cost and volume fluctuations on a firm's operational profit and overall earnings.

Break Even

The point at which total costs and total revenues are equal, meaning there is no profit or loss.

Operating Leverage

A measure of how revenue growth translates into growth in operating income, indicating the ratio of fixed costs to variable costs.

Contribution Margin

The amount remaining from sales revenue after variable expenses have been deducted, indicating how much contributes to the fixed costs and profits.
